Malcolm Thomas is a Sydney based stock photographer who travels widely shooting subjects for 13 agencies worldwide.
Malcolm's photography
mt1-9s
Malcolm seeks out the telling details in both the natural world and our everyday urban environment. He has a penchant for photographing the symbols we leave around as a society that reflect our attitudes to, and impact on, our planet. Malcolm shoots with both 35mm and 6x4.5cm formats, and has a particular liking for plants as subjects.
